Hot Israeli band to perform at mega community concert

By Stephanie Smartschan
JFLV Director of Community 
Development & Operations

The Lehigh Valley will come together for a one-night-only, all-the-way-from-Israel performance by popular band Hatikva 6 on Nov. 21 at the Musikfest Café at SteelStacks.

With 40 million YouTube views and countless hits at the top of the Israeli charts, Hatikva 6 is renowned for its global and roots style with Hebrew, English and French lyrics.

“We wanted something positive, exciting and fun to bring the community together,” said Lauren Rabin, who is co-chairing the event with Aliette Abo and Carol Steinberg. 

“Hatikva 6 is a globally inspired band. They are multilingual, socially aware and extremely popular in Israel,” Rabin continued. “Their inspiring music represents Israeli culture, and we wanted to bring a little taste of that to the Lehigh Valley to celebrate Israel, each other and our community as a whole.”

For co-chair Abo, the mission is simple: bring the unity to community.

“Music can be the proponent of peace and unification,” Abo said. “We are excited to bring people together to enjoy and celebrate each other.”

The concert is presented by the Jewish Federation of the Lehigh Valley, on behalf of its community partners, and is open to all.

“I think it shows that Federation has a big tent and wants to bring the whole community together,” said co-chair Steinberg. “Whether you’re active in one organization or another, or you’re not active in any organization, it’s a chance to get together, have fun and support our common goals.”
